About Sven Janson

Sven Janson is a scholar working on Oceanography, Ecology and Environmental Chemistry, having authored 34 papers that have together received 946 indexed citations. Recurring topics across this work include Microbial Community Ecology and Physiology (20 papers), Protist diversity and phylogeny (15 papers) and Marine and coastal ecosystems (12 papers). The work is most often cited by research in Oceanography (541 citations), Environmental Chemistry (344 citations) and Ecology (582 citations). Sven Janson has collaborated with scholars based in Sweden, United States and United Kingdom. Frequent co-authors include Edward J. Carpenter, Edna Granéli, Birgitta Bergman, Paulo S. Salomon, Falk Pollehne, K. Håkan Olsén, Rolf Boje, Jeng Chang, E Granéli and V. Lusková. Their work appears in journals such as Applied and Environmental Microbiology, Scientific Reports and New Phytologist.
